package org.junit.tests.experimental.theories;
import static org.hamcrest.CoreMatchers.is;
import static org.hamcrest.CoreMatchers.not;
import static org.junit.Assert.assertThat;
import static org.junit.Assume.assumeThat;
import static org.junit.internal.matchers.StringContains.containsString;
import org.junit.Test;
import org.junit.experimental.theories.DataPoint;
import org.junit.experimental.theories.Theories;
import org.junit.experimental.theories.Theory;
import org.junit.experimental.theories.internal.ParameterizedAssertionError;
import org.junit.runner.RunWith;
@RunWith(Theories.class)
public class ParameterizedAssertionErrorTest {
@DataPoint
public static final String METHOD_NAME= "methodName";
@DataPoint
public static final NullPointerException NULL_POINTER_EXCEPTION= new NullPointerException();
@DataPoint
public static Object[] NO_OBJECTS= new Object[0];
@DataPoint
public static ParameterizedAssertionError A= new ParameterizedAssertionError(
NULL_POINTER_EXCEPTION, METHOD_NAME);
@DataPoint
public static ParameterizedAssertionError B= new ParameterizedAssertionError(
NULL_POINTER_EXCEPTION, METHOD_NAME);
@DataPoint
public static ParameterizedAssertionError B2= new ParameterizedAssertionError(
NULL_POINTER_EXCEPTION, "methodName2");
@Theory
public void equalParameterizedAssertionErrorsHaveSameToString(
ParameterizedAssertionError a, ParameterizedAssertionError b) {
assumeThat(a, is(b));
assertThat(a.toString(), is(b.toString()));
}
@Theory
public void differentParameterizedAssertionErrorsHaveDifferentToStrings(
ParameterizedAssertionError a, ParameterizedAssertionError b) {
assumeThat(a, not(b));
assertThat(a.toString(), not(b.toString()));
}
@Theory
public void equalsReturnsTrue(Throwable targetException, String methodName,
Object[] params) {
assertThat(new ParameterizedAssertionError(targetException, methodName,
params), is(new ParameterizedAssertionError(targetException,
methodName, params)));
}
@Theory(nullsAccepted= false)
public void buildParameterizedAssertionError(String methodName, String param) {
assertThat(new ParameterizedAssertionError(new RuntimeException(),
methodName, param).toString(), containsString(methodName));
}
@Test
public void canJoinWhenToStringFails() {
assertThat(ParameterizedAssertionError.join(" ", new Object() {
@Override
public String toString() {
throw new UnsupportedOperationException();
}
}), is("[toString failed]"));
}
}
